My INGREDIENTS:
1kL. ground pork
3pcs big onion, minced
1 gloves garlic, minced
3pcs. Big carrot, grated
2pcs. medium singkamas, grated
4 tbsp minced kinchay
1/2kL. shrimp, peeled, deveined and chopped
3pcs egg
3 sachets 8G Ginisa mix
2 tsp freshly ground black pepper
3 tsp sesame oil
100-150 pcs medium lumpia wrapper
3 tbsp all- purpose flour, mixed with 3 tbsp of water
3 liters vegetable oil, for deep frying
Procedure:
First, Combine ground pork, onion, garlic, carrot, singkamas, kinchay, shrimp and egg in a large bowl. Season with Ginisa mix and pepper. Add sesame oil and then Mix well.
Second, Place 1-2 tbsp of the filling on the lumpia wrapper, fold, tuck the sides, roll and seal with flour and water mixture. Assemble the rest of the mixture and lumpia wrapper.
Third, Ready to cook.
Preheat oil over medium heat and deep fry for 2-3 minutes only or until golden brown color has reached. Drain in a paper towels to remove excess oil before serving.
